Nikunj Gupta is a scholar working on Computer Networks and Communications, Hardware and Architecture and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Nikunj Gupta has authored 6 papers receiving a total of 367 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Computer Networks and Communications, 4 papers in Hardware and Architecture and 3 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in Nikunj Gupta's work include Parallel Computing and Optimization Techniques (4 papers), Radiation Effects in Electronics (2 papers) and Distributed systems and fault tolerance (2 papers). Nikunj Gupta is often cited by papers focused on Parallel Computing and Optimization Techniques (4 papers), Radiation Effects in Electronics (2 papers) and Distributed systems and fault tolerance (2 papers). Nikunj Gupta collaborates with scholars based in United States, Switzerland and India. Nikunj Gupta's co-authors include James E. Fesmire, Birol Dindoruk, Ram R. Ratnakar, Vemuri Balakotaiah, Kun Zhang, Hartmut Kaiser, Thomas Heller, Mikael Simberg, John Biddiscombe and Patrick Diehl and has published in prestigious journals such as International Journal of Hydrogen Energy, Civil War Book Review and OSTI OAI (U.S. Department of Energy Office of Scientific and Technical Information).
